Best Time to Visit
Qinghai sits on a high-altitude plateau with cool temperatures even in summer and harsh winters that close many roads. June through September is the best window, when Qinghai Lake's surrounding rapeseed fields bloom bright yellow in July and Chaka Salt Lake's still waters create striking mirror reflections. Outside this range, cold and reduced access limit travel.
How to Reach / Travel Access
Xining Caojiabao International Airport connects Qinghai to major Chinese cities. High-speed rail links Xining to Lanzhou in about an hour, and the historic Qinghai-Tibet Railway continues from Xining onward to Lhasa, making the city a key staging point for travelers heading into the Tibetan plateau as well as those visiting Qinghai Lake and Chaka Salt Lake.
Travel Tips
Xining sits above 2,200 meters, with Qinghai Lake and surrounding areas even higher, so allow time to acclimatize and avoid overexertion in the first day or two. Pack warm layers even for summer travel, since plateau temperatures drop quickly after sunset. Sun protection is important at altitude, where UV exposure is stronger than at sea level.

Frequently Asked Questions
When do the rapeseed flowers bloom around Qinghai Lake?
Peak bloom is typically mid-July, when the golden fields surrounding the lake contrast strikingly with the deep blue water, drawing photographers during this brief summer window.
Is altitude sickness a concern in Qinghai?
Yes, Xining and Qinghai Lake sit at significant elevation, so travelers should acclimatize gradually, stay hydrated, and avoid strenuous activity or alcohol in the first day or two after arrival.
Can I travel from Qinghai to Tibet by train?
Yes, the Qinghai-Tibet Railway runs from Xining to Lhasa, offering a scenic overland route across the plateau, though travelers still need a Tibet Travel Permit arranged in advance.
What makes Chaka Salt Lake's mirror effect happen?
A thin layer of water sitting on the flat salt crust reflects the sky almost perfectly on calm days, creating the striking mirror illusion the lake is known for, best seen in summer.
